Outdoor Napping in Shanghai
Outdoor napping has become more than just an occasional luxury or unique sight in Shanghai. It is a common practice among office workers who take advantage of a tiered lawn in the city to refresh during their lunch breaks.

Creating a nap-friendly environment
Designing the perfect nap space
The tiered lawn in Shanghai is an excellent example of an urban space designed with relaxation in mind. The gently sloping tiers provide different levels for people to lounge, while the combination of grass and stone surfaces offers varied comfort options. This thoughtful design encourages people to linger and relax, making the most of their limited break time.
